Abstract

This study explores adolescent self-concept in terms of learning achievement. The purpose of writing this article is to know more about the self-concept of adolescents in terms of their learning achievement.In this study, the authors used data collection methods with observation, interview, and documentation methods, as in data collection techniques in qualitative research. The object of study in this article focuses on adolescent self-concept in terms of learning achievement. learning achievement is one proof that a teenager has a positive self-concept or vice versa.The Argasari neighborhood is located in the Kowangan Village, Temanggung District, Temanggung Regency (Located in the center of Temanggung City), Central Java. Argasari neighborhood consists of 53 family heads from various backgrounds. There are those who work as farmers, laborers and civil servants. However, it was found that there were differences in the identity of adolescents between those with harmonious families and broken home families. Many teenagers in the Argasari neighborhood of Kowangan Village, Temanggung City, are currently formed because of an unsupportive environment. Many of the teenagers in the Argasari neighborhood drop out of school because they don't have the money to continue their schooling. What is surprising is that they admit that they are not strong enough to pay for their schools, but there is always money to buy cigarettes and rolling tobacco. However, there are some children who are from underprivileged families and they don't smoke, but they struggle and work hard to continue their studies without relying on fees from their parents and trying to get scholarships.
